What they do
ESTABLISHED to PROMOTE THE HIGHEST STANDARDS of CONSTRUCTION FINANCIAL MANAGEMENT THROUGH THE CREDENTIALING of CONSTRUCTION FINANCIAL PROFESSIONALS.
